Sustainable Mahi-Mahi Fishing Practices
Ensuring the long-term prosperity of mahi-mahi populations depends on implementing responsible fishing practices. Fishermen play a crucial role in protecting this valuable species by adhering to strict standards. These policies often include caps on catch sizes, seasonal bans, and the use of targeted fishing gear to minimize incidental capture of other marine organisms. By joining forces, we can ensure the continued abundance of mahi-mahi for future generations.
